Re: Best Package

I wouldn't bother with customer services, I would go straight to retentions and see what they say. Play dumb and don't mention speed and say you have had an introductory offer from someone like Vodafone through the post for £22/month and you was wondering what options were available to you. They'll offer you a silly price just to keep you are tie you into a new contract. When I rang up to upgrade from 200mbits to 350mbits a couple of years ago I was happy to pay more for it because because I was so far out of contract I ended up getting it for free plus receiving a discount.

I think the important decision you are going to have to make is whether you want to try and push for a discount on your current price or go for an upgrade. I have a feeling they'll try and offer you a discount on a higher tier rather than save you money on your current one.
